How they compare

Timor-Leste currently reports 1,114 current LCU per person against 1,029 current LCU per person in Papua New Guinea, a difference of 85 current LCU per person.

That makes Timor-Leste's figure about 1.1 times Papua New Guinea's.

Across all 5 years both countries report, Papua New Guinea has been ahead every year.

Papua New Guinea ranks 189th and Timor-Leste ranks 188th of 190 countries.
